First reading given to a bill authorizing special election
HANNIBAL â The next step in the process of calling a special election in Hannibal later this year was taken Tuesday night at city hall when the city council gave first reading to a bill authorizing such an election on Aug. 3. During the council meeting on March 16 council members voted to stage an election in August. The purpose of the special election is to ask voters in the city of Hannibal to raise the sales tax rate by 0.5 percent.
